INF-SUP CONDITIONS FOR FINITE-DIFFERENCE APPROXIMATIONS OF THE STOKES EQUATIONS
SHIN, DONGHO,STRIKWERDA, JOHN C. 경북대학교 위상수학 기하학연구센터 1999 硏究論文集 Vol.8 No.-
Inf-sup conditions are proven for three finite-difference approximations of the Stokes equations. The finite-difference approximations use a staggered-mesh scheme and the schemes resulting from the backward and the forward differencings.
FAST SOLVERS FOR FINITE DIFFERENCE APPROXIMATIONS FOR THE STOKES AND NAVIER-STOKES EQUATIONS
SHIN, DONGHO,STRIKWERDA, JOHN C. 경북대학교 위상수학 기하학연구센터 1999 硏究論文集 Vol.8 No.-
We consider several methods for solving the linear equations arising from finite difference discretizations of the Stokes equations. The two best methods, one presented here for the first time, apparently, and a second, presented by Bramble and Pasciak, are shown to have computational effort that grows slowly with the number of grid points. The methods work with second-order accurate discretizations. Computational results are shown for both the Stokes equations and incompressible Navier-Stokes equations at low Reynolds number.
DongHo Song,Soul Choi,YooSook Joung,EunHye Ha,BoongNyun Kim,YeeJin Shin,Dongwon Shin,HeeJeong Yoo,KeunAh Cheon 대한신경정신의학회 2012 PSYCHIATRY INVESTIGATION Vol.9 No.3
Objective-This study was aimed to determine effectiveness and tolerability of Osmotic-controlled Release Oral delivery (OROS) methylphenidate (MPH) and its optimal dose administered openly over a period of up to 12 weeks in drug naïve Korean children with ADHD. Methods-Subjects (n=143), ages 6 to 18-years, with a clinical diagnosis of any subtype of ADHD were recruited from 7 medical centers in Korea. An individualized dose of OROS-MPH was determined for each subject depending on the response criteria. The subjects were assessed with several symptom rating scales in week 1, 3, 6, 9 and 12. Results-77 of 116 subjects (66.4%) achieved the criteria for response and the average of optimal daily dose for response was to 30.05±12.52 mg per day (0.90±0.31 mg/kg/d) at the end of the study. Optimal dose was not significantly different between ADHD subtypes, whereas, significant higher dose was needed in older aged groups than younger groups. The average of optimal daily dose for response for the subjects aged above 12 years old was 46.38±15.52 per day (0.81±0.28 mg/kg/d) compared to younger groups (p<0.01). No serious adverse effects were reported and the dose did not have a significant effect on adverse effects. Conclusion-Optimal mean dose of OROS-MPH was significantly different by age groups. Higher dose was needed in older aged groups than younger groups. Effectiveness and tolerability of OROS-MPH in symptoms of ADHD is sustained for up to 12 weeks.

Proton Linear Energy Transfer measurement using Emulsion Cloud Chamber
Shin, Jae-ik,Park, Seyjoon,Kim, Haksoo,Kim, Meyoung,Jeong, Chiyoung,Cho, Sungkoo,Lim, Young Kyung,Shin, Dongho,Lee, Se Byeong,Morishima, Kunihiro,Naganawa, Naotaka,Sato, Osamu,Kwak, Jungwon,Kim, Sung Elsevier 2015 Nuclear instruments & methods in physics research. Vol.349 No.-
<P><B>Abstract</B></P> <P>This study proposes to determine the correlation between the Volume Pulse Height (VPH) measured by nuclear emulsion and Linear Energy Transfer (LET) calculated by Monte Carlo simulation based on Geant4. The nuclear emulsion was irradiated at the National Cancer Center (NCC) with a therapeutic proton beam and was installed at 5.2m distance from the beam nozzle structure with various thicknesses of water-equivalent material (PMMA) blocks to position with specific positions along the Bragg curve. After the beam exposure and development of the emulsion films, the films were scanned by S-UTS developed in Nagoya University. The proton tracks in the scanned films were reconstructed using the ‘NETSCAN’ method. Through this procedure, the VPH can be derived from each reconstructed proton track at each position along the Bragg curve. The VPH value indicates the magnitude of energy loss in proton track. By comparison with the simulation results obtained using Geant4, we found the correlation between the LET calculated by Monte Carlo simulation and the VPH measured by the nuclear emulsion.</P>
Single-chain insulin analogs as an insulin agonist and their implications for receptor binding
Dongho Shin,Keehyoung Joo,Jooyoung Lee,Hang-Cheol Shin 한국구조생물학회 2015 Biodesign Vol.3 No.4
The importance of conformational change has recently become a focus for considering the mechanisms by which insulin and its receptor combine to achieve an effective ligand-receptor complex. Although the insulin structure bound to its receptor (active structure) is still unknown, there are evidences that conformational change takes place in the carboxy terminal region of the insulin B-chain on receptor binding. In the present study, we have produced various single-chain insulin analogs where C-terminus of B-chain and N-terminus of A-chain are connected by various short peptides. Significant increase of bioactivity was noticed when two pairs of dibasic residues were included as part of the connecting peptide, indicating that the distance between C-terminus of B-chain and N-terminus of A-chain changes due to the repulsive force between RR and KR residues, probably further apart than without the RR and KR residues. Protein modeling suggests that insulin and single-chain insulin analogs need to open up their receptor-binding pockets for their activities. The development of highly active single-chain insulin analog may facilitate the design of novel insulin analogs or non-peptide alternatives.
